Understanding Why Standard Lighting Fails in Harsh Terrain
Traditional off-road light bars often suffer from weak waterproof performance because the screws used to compress Lexan lenses create inconsistent pressure points around the housing. Over time, dust and moisture find their way through these uneven seals, leading to corrosion, fogging, and eventual failure. Separately, conventional LED headlight bulbs struggle with what is known as the "N+1" or "N+N" media conversion problem, where multiple heat transfer layers—including PCBs and housings—reduce heat dissipation efficiency and degrade optical focus over time. For vehicles that regularly encounter dust, mud, and water, these structural weaknesses are not minor inconveniences; they are the primary cause of lighting failure.
Patented Waterproofing Technology Designed for Consistent Sealing
Aurora addresses the sealing inconsistency problem through a patented steel bar system that functions like thousands of screws, applying consistent compression across the entire waterproof strip rather than relying on isolated screw points. This approach allows Aurora products to achieve IP68 and IP69K waterproof ratings, meaning the lighting can withstand both temporary submersion and high-pressure, high-temperature washdowns—conditions that are common when vehicles are cleaned after operating in muddy terrain.
Screwless Structural Design to Reduce Leak Risk
Building on this waterproofing foundation, Aurora holds a proprietary global design patent for screwless housings. By eliminating screws from the external structure, the risk of water and dust intrusion through fastener points is reduced, while also delivering a minimalist, futuristic appearance. This screwless design is featured across multiple product lines, including the Alien Shape Light Bar (S10/D10 Series) and the 5-inch and 6-inch shaped lights, and it directly supports the durability that off-road and agricultural operators require.
Optical Performance for Dust, Mud, and Low-Visibility Conditions

Beyond sealing, visibility performance in dusty conditions depends heavily on optical engineering. Aurora's AR optic systems are engineered to achieve over 97% light efficiency, using unique reflector designs intended for "smart" road lighting with reduced glare. For particularly challenging visibility scenarios, Aurora offers an Amber/Golden light series specifically designed for high penetration in dust and rain, which is documented to improve safety by 80% in low-visibility conditions. This makes the amber/golden option a relevant consideration for fleets that regularly encounter dust clouds kicked up by off-road travel or reduced visibility during heavy rain and muddy conditions.
Thermal Management and Long-Term Durability
Heat buildup is a persistent challenge for lighting systems used in continuous, demanding operation. Aurora's patented "1+1" and "1+1+1" structural designs for headlight bulbs integrate the housing and PCB directly, minimizing heat transfer media and maximizing cooling efficiency. Complementary 180° heat dissipation designs and vacuum tube cooling systems further support consistent performance. To validate durability, Aurora products are tested against UV exposure, vibration, salt fog, and high/low temperature extremes—testing categories directly relevant to vehicles that operate in abrasive, muddy, or corrosive environments such as marine and mining applications.
